What apparel to use for your workplace uniforms

Companies can use custom clothing to represent key brand identifiers and clearly distinguish their employees from shoppers. The uniforms businesses choose for their workers are an important part of their brand identity, so it’s crucial to utilize apparel that fits their aesthetics and industries. Here are three types of apparel you can use for your team’s uniforms.

T-Shirts


Branded tees are maneuverable and highly customizable clothing that businesses make for their employees. T-Shirts are casual apparel that helps your team feel welcoming and approachable to consumers. You can work with print companies to add product images, your social media handles, and common slogans used by your company to the tees.

Polo shirts


Organizations that want to look more professional to their clientele can use customized polo shirts in their employee uniforms. The collared tees look stylish and official while still being comfortable for workers to wear. Businesses may work with printing companies to add the names and job titles of their staff members to the clothing.

Hats


Hats are accessories that are functional and fashionable. The lids of branded caps can help protect workers from sunlight, and the hats can be reliable hair restraints for businesses that work with edible goods. Companies that take part in outdoor events can use hats to share brand information like their logos and contact details with people who interact with their employees.

The apparel a business orders for its team members can impact how people perceive its brand. Any company can use this blog to decide on the best clothing to use for their team’s uniforms.
